    19, CHAUCER DRIVE, LONDON, SE1 5TA

    This terraced freehold property on Chaucer Drive last sold in March 2013 for £240,000. Based on price growth in the SE1 district since then, its estimated current value is £385,476 — placing it in the 65th percentile nationally and the 20th percentile within SE1. The property covers 43 m² (463 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£8,965 per m². The EPC rating is C, with a potential rating of A.

    District Context — SE1

    SE1 covers central London south of the Thames, encompassing Southwark, Bermondsey, and the Borough, and sits at the heart of the capital. It is a densely populated, diverse urban area with strong cultural appeal, excellent transport links, and a high concentration of young professionals and students.
